We have a domain coming up for renewal at $35/year. Can I renew it cheaper?
Yes. Much cheaper.
I recommend transferring your domains to a reputable and inexpensive Registrar like ENOM. They have an excellent reseller called NameCheap.com.
$6.95 for a transfer (or less is not uncommon). Google for a coupon.

If you are too close to the renewal date, some registrars may not let you transfer the domain. Which kinda sucks.
I also recommend this tool: Valuate.com, to judge whether the domain is even worth re-registering.
